Auction management software for auction houses

RetailABC provides auction management software for auction houses and asset-disposal operations. It covers the administrative work around a sale — entering lots, managing catalogues, tracking bidders and vendors, and producing invoices — so the sale itself is not run out of spreadsheets.

Problems this solves

  • Catalogues assembled by hand for every sale
  • Vendor and bidder details spread across spreadsheets and inboxes
  • Invoicing and settlement taking days after each sale
  • No single record of what sold, for how much, to whom
  • Staff time absorbed by re-keying the same data

What RetailABC handles

  • Lot entry and catalogue management
  • Vendor and bidder records
  • Sale setup and administration
  • Invoicing and settlement records
  • Reporting on sale performance
